The Irithyll Rapier is a thrusting sword in Dark Souls III.
In-Game Description
- Thrusting sword bestowed upon the Outrider Knights of the Boreal Valley. This weapon is shrouded in frost, and causes frostbite.
- Every Outrider Knight one day devolves into a beast, constantly hounded by Pontiff Sulyvahn's black eyes.
- Skill: Shield Splitter
Aim carefully, and attack in a large forward lunge to pierce through enemy shields and inflict damage directly.
Availability[]
Guaranteed drop from the Boreal Outrider Knight in Lothric Castle.
Characteristics[]
A unique weapon that specializes in combatting shielded foes, the Irithyll Rapier can be a very strong weapon in many situations.
With strong scaling in Dexterity and respectable scaling in Strength, the Irithyll Rapier caters primarily to quality builds, and its moveset makes it a particular threat when wielded in the off-hand. As well, it is the only thrusting sword with an innate status buildup, inflicting Frost with each hit. This, combined with its Shield Splitter skill, makes it particularly dangerous against enemies that wield shields, since not only can it proc Frostbite through the shield to debuff stamina recovery, but the skill can be used to break through the shield altogether.
The only drawbacks of this weapon are its average reach, tied with most other thrusting swords, and its inability to be infused, restricting its use to quality and Dexterity-focused builds.

Upgrades[]
| Upgrade Level | Attack Values | Aux. Effects | Bonuses | |||||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Irithyll Rapier | 116 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| D | D | – | – |
| Irithyll Rapier +1 (Twinkling Titanite ×1 & 470 souls) | 129 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| D | C | – | – |
| Irithyll Rapier +2 (Twinkling Titanite ×2 & 658 souls) | 138 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| D | C | – | – |
| Irithyll Rapier +3 (Twinkling Titanite ×4 & 846 souls) | 161 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| D | C | – | – |
| Irithyll Rapier +4 (Twinkling Titanite ×8 & 1034 souls) | 181 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| C | C | – | – |
| Irithyll Rapier +5 (Titanite Slab ×1 & 1410 souls) | 202 | – | – | – | – | – | – | 55 | C | C | – | – |
The data displayed above are current as of Patch App 1.15 Regulation 1.35.
